Transaction 3217355b6f21d9092559c0f96c31b87feb7e17e950764139ff3160fd3644e978
1 Input
1 Output
-
3217355b6f21d9092559c0f96c31b87feb7e17e950764139ff3160fd3644e978:0
- value
- 559885
- script pubkey
- OP_0 OP_PUSHBYTES_20 23daaa7a587c78ee080fb6a8845b6a73aa24aa93
- address
- bc1qy0d257jc03uwuzq0k65ggkm2ww4zf25ndkaysw